在信息化时代,随着互联网和大数据技术的迅猛发展,知识图谱作为一种新兴的技术手段,已经在多个领域发挥着重要作用。本文将深入浅出地解析知识图谱的奥秘,并结合实际应用案例,带您领略这一技术在现代科技中的魅力。
知识图谱概述
什么是知识图谱?
知识图谱,顾名思义,是一种将现实世界中的知识进行结构化、系统化的数据表示方法。它通过实体、关系和属性三种基本元素,构建起一个庞大且复杂的知识网络。简单来说,知识图谱就像一个庞大的“智慧大脑”,将海量信息以可视化的形式呈现出来。
知识图谱的特点
- 结构化:知识图谱将非结构化数据转化为结构化数据,便于存储、查询和分析。
- 可扩展性:随着新知识的不断涌现,知识图谱可以不断扩充和完善。
- 互操作性:知识图谱支持不同系统和平台之间的数据共享和互操作。
知识图谱的奥秘解析
构建知识图谱的关键步骤
- 数据采集:从各种来源(如网页、书籍、数据库等)收集相关数据。
- 数据预处理:对采集到的数据进行清洗、去重、去噪等处理,确保数据质量。
- 实体识别:识别文本中的实体(如人名、地名、组织等)。
- 关系抽取:分析实体之间的关系,如人物关系、事件关联等。
- 属性抽取:提取实体的属性信息,如人物的职业、年龄等。
知识图谱的技术原理
- 自然语言处理(NLP):利用NLP技术对文本进行语义分析,提取实体、关系和属性。
- 图论:将实体和关系抽象为图结构,便于存储、查询和分析。
- 机器学习:通过机器学习算法对知识图谱进行优化和拓展。
知识图谱的实际应用案例
案例一:智能问答系统
知识图谱在智能问答系统中的应用非常广泛。例如,利用知识图谱构建的智能问答系统可以快速回答用户关于某个领域的问题,如医学、法律等。
案例二:推荐系统
知识图谱可以应用于推荐系统,根据用户的历史行为和兴趣,推荐相关的商品、服务或内容。
案例三:知识发现
知识图谱可以帮助研究人员发现新的知识规律和趋势。例如,通过分析不同领域的知识图谱,可以发现不同学科之间的关联和交叉。
总结
知识图谱作为一种新兴技术,已经在多个领域展现出巨大的应用潜力。通过对知识图谱的奥秘解析,我们能够更好地理解这一技术的原理和应用场景。相信在未来的发展中,知识图谱将在更多领域发挥重要作用,为人类社会创造更多价值。
